Kafka Streams: add granular metrics per node
Kafka Streams: add granular metrics per node, also expose ability to …
…register non latency metrics in StreamsMetrics
from https://github.com/apache/kafka/pull/1362#issuecomment-218326690-------
We can consider adding metrics for process / punctuate / commit rate at the
granularity of each processor node in addition to the global rate mentioned
above. This is very helpful in debugging.
We can consider adding rate / total cumulated metrics for context.forward
indicating how many records were forwarded downstream from this processor node
as well. This is helpful in debugging.
We can consider adding metrics for each stream partition's timestamp.
This is helpful in debugging.
Besides the latency metrics, we can also add throughput latency in terms of
source records consumed.
